Large Mahogany and Glazed Display Cabinet of Generous Proportions

19th century
Description

Circa 1880. A large stylish mahogany glass and mirrored display counter, the elongated counter with curved ends, glazed top and sides, the back section with two hinged mirror doors the inside is lined in red velour, with the fore-edges ebonized, with a shaped and carved frieze, the table rests on four elegant cabriole legs with cartouches carved on the top of the legs, finishing on an elegant neat sized ball and claw foot.

Physical Dimensions
Height
90cm (35.43")
Width
188cm (74.02")
Depth
57cm (22.44")

Clean glass panels using a mild ammonia-free cleaner applied directly to a microfibre cloth rather than spraying near the timber. Dust mahogany surfaces regularly and apply a natural beeswax polish periodically, taking care to vacuum fabric linings gently with a soft brush attachment.

A large glazed counter functions exceptionally well as a central island in a spacious dressing room, hallway, or open-plan living area. Incorporate curated books, sculptural items, or personal collections inside the case to create an intriguing focal point without visual clutter.

Authentic period showcases display hand-carved decorative motifs, traditional mortise and tenon joinery, and period-correct glass with slight thickness variations or air bubbles. Inspecting the underside reveals hand-planed timber, original brass hinges, and age-consistent wear along contact points.

High-end display showcases were crafted from dense hardwoods such as mahogany, oak, or walnut, paired with heavy plate glass panels. Interior surfaces were commonly lined with plush fabrics like velvet or silk to cushion and highlight valuable objects, while brass hardware secured doors and lids.

An antique glazed display counter is a specialized item of commercial or domestic furniture constructed with clear glass panels mounted on a timber framework. Originally popularized in the nineteenth and early twentieth centuries, these counters allowed merchandise or personal collections to be viewed clearly while maintaining security.
